Washington Builders Recognized for Efforts on Behalf of the Disabled

In recognition of its volunteer service on behalf of citizens with disabilities,  the Master Builders Association (MBA) of King and Snohomish Counties received the 2004 Disability Initiative Award from NAHB and the National Organization on Disability (N.O.D.) during last month’s International Builders’ Show in Las Vegas.

Through a grant from Aetna, Inc., the association received a $1,000 award. The annual award is administered by N.O.D.’s National Partnership Program.

The association was honored for its “Rampathon 2003,” a one-day project last May in which its members constructed 21 wheelchair ramps free of charge for low-income, disabled citizens in the Bellevue, WA, area. Members of the MBA Remodelors™ Council served as ramp captains, and last year’s event turned out to be the most successful yet in the program’s 10-year history.

The goal of the Rampathons is to reconnect low-income disabled citizens to their neighborhoods and work places. Ramp recipients rely on the ramps as the primary access to their homes.

“The Master Builders Association of King and Snohomish Counties has demonstrated a tireless dedication to the inclusion of citizens with disabilities who make their homes in those counties,” said Jerry Howard, NAHB’s executive vice president and CEO. “I am proud to acknowledge their accomplishment of this monumental task with this year’s NAHB/N.O.D. Disability Initiative Award.”

The National Organization on Disability promotes the full participation of America’s 49 million men, women and children with disabilities in all aspects of life. Founded in 1982, N.O.D. is the only nationwide network organization concerned with all disabilities, all age groups and all disability issues.
